As a uk pilot let me put some background to this .
It's a comp that is proud of the fact that it can put 50 or 60 sailplanes
in the
air in well under a hour.
I flew there in the similar comp about 12 years ago,and while I completed
the
week I decided that it was outside my comfort zone and have not been back.
I was a very early user of flarm,probably because I lost 2 friends to a mid
air.
Other than including the flarm display in my scan I don't real look at it
unless
I get a bleep .
If I am in a gaggle I reduce my cockpit scan ,because by far the most
important thing is monitoring the rest of the circus plus the joining
gliders
that do not alway arrive at the bottom.,some will try and bounce the
thermal
arriving at mid hight at speed,pulling up and going back on track .
Dangerous you say ,that's comp pilots for you.
Flarm is great for spotting the distant glider before it becomes a problem

,once in a gaggle it's just a distraction.
